While the pandemic has been difficult for so much of in Japan, the pressures have been compounded for women. In Tokyo, the country’s largest metropolis, about one in five women live alone, and the exhortations to remain residence and keep away from visiting household have exacerbated feelings of isolation. Other ladies have struggled with the deep disparities within the division of housework and child care during the work-from-home era, or suffered from a rise in domestic violence and sexual assault.

This is an imaginative, pioneering work, offering an interdisciplinary method that will encourage a reconsideration of the paradigms of girls’s history, hitherto rooted in the Western expertise. Barbara Sato analyzes the icons that came to symbolize the brand new city femininity—the “modern woman,” the housewife, and the professional working lady. She describes how these pictures portrayed in the media shaped and have been formed by women’s wishes. Interestingly, the prevalence of despair increases as childbirth approaches throughout being pregnant and the prevalence decreases over time in the postpartum period. In particular, the prevalence of depression was the highest in the third trimester of being pregnant; nevertheless, a previous report suggested using different cutoff values for the EPDS for the periods before and after being pregnant .

In Japan, the speed of infant well being checkups 1 month after childbirth is excessive at 83.6% , and infants’ mothers are also checked for health issues at the moment. Since Okano created the Japanese model of the EPDS , this screening tool has been used for the early detection of a high danger of melancholy in mothers. Epidemiological research of perinatal depression are primarily conducted by public well being nurses and midwives in Japan. Although they usually report research leads to Japanese, sampling bias is much less doubtless in these research. Aomi Koshi remembers handing out flyers outside a practice station during her second mayoral marketing campaign in 2016, when an older man walked as a lot as her and stated, “You are too robust for a lady,” and kicked her. She was shocked; she’d already spent four years serving as Japan’s youngest feminine mayor—one of only a few feminine mayors in the country—and in the end received her second term. “I felt that typically people hate sturdy women,” she says, reflecting on a cultural dynamic that, by holding back half of its inhabitants, also holds back Japan.
An Elsevier report revealed in 2017 on the Gender Summit in Tokyo identified Japan as the only country where the rating of scholarly output per researcher during the years 2011–2015 was higher for ladies than for men. Japanese girls printed a median 1.8 papers over the period, which was 38% more than men at 1.3 papers.
“I create conditions that make viewers feel uneasy and participate more actively” says Tabaimo in a video produced by the Swedish museum Moderna Museet. The modern Japanese animator has showcased her work everywhere in the world, and is well known for her video installations which may be both magical and uncomfortable by nature. Tabaimo’s work tends to focus japanese woman on society, significantly the social workings of Japan, and questioning them in her personal method.
